EGG is a founder-led building-intelligence initiative in Sweden. We are developing a physics-based way to reconstruct how structural elements have degraded over a building's lifetime, so institutions can decide which buildings to investigate, finance and renovate first.
EGG is founded by Andrej Hurta, an architect and planner with experience on both the municipal and investor side of development. At MAPPA, the municipal studio for spatial planning and architecture, he worked with the data team on geodata interpretation and GIS-based decision tools, and built planning methodologies from scratch. At CTP Invest he assessed 24 sites totalling 200,000 m² for development suitability — the portfolio-scale screening problem EGG now automates. He is completing an MSc in Architecture and Planning Beyond Sustainability at Chalmers University of Technology.
We are in discussion with Fraunhofer IBP about a collaboration on the algorithmic foundation of the stress simulation. No agreement is in place yet.
